Peaceful coexistence: KGSG delegation, Emergency Management Agency in Bassa to reassure citizens

0

Kogi State Government has, as part of its commitment to peaceful coexistence among the citizens, enjoined the people of Bassa Local Government Area to live together in peace and harmony for the progress of the area.

The Deputy Governor, Chief Edward Onoja made the assertion on Thursday when he led other government functionaries and officials of the State Emergency Management Agency (SEMA) to some areas affected by communal clashes in the past.

Areas visited by the officials include Sheria, Biroko among others, where the people were beginning to pick up the pieces of their lives for speedy return of normalcy.

Chief Onoja was represented by his Director of Protocol, Hon Jibrin Abu who had earlier in company of the administrator of the Local Government Area, Hon Samuel Zakari Alumka and the member representing the area’s State Constituency at the State House of Assembly, Hon Ranyi Daniel and others paid homage to heads of traditional institutions in the area.

The Deputy Governor stressed that peace was needed for the development of any society, saying that the people had no reason to take up arms against one another as violence was no solution to any disagreement.

He said the present administration under Governor Yahaya Bello has invested so much in the security sector and is not prepared to watch anybody or group of persons endanger the lives of fellow citizens for their personal gains.

The present government, the Deputy Governor maintained, would not leave any stone unturned in its efforts to bring perpetrators of communal clashes to book, saying that going forward, the government has put the security of the people in their own hands through encouragement of Vigilante Groups in a communities in the state and urged them to protect themselves by all means necessary.

In their separate addresses, the administrator, Hon Samuel Zakari Alumka and the member representing the area’s State Constituency, Hon Ranyi Daniel both applauded the efforts of the Governor Yahaya Bello – led administration aimed at bringing peace to the Local Government Area.

They described the Governor as proactive, dedicated and people – focused, and enjoined the people of the area to be law – abiding and vigilant at all times to prevent a reoccurrence of the communal problems in the council.

Highlights of the visit was distribution of relief materials to affected citizens.
